Accentro Real Estate AG : A niche “concrete gold” alternative facing coronavirus headwinds

>Strengths / Opportunities - Germany is a safe haven for real estate investors, which becomes more of a focus again given increased macroeconomic concerns due to coronavirus, albeit transaction volumes will be depressed in the short-term; the current liquidity overhang after refinancing helps.Accentro’s strategy to roll-out its business model into other metropolitan areas would help lower Berlin concentration.Berlin still benefits from net migration, albeit ...

Accentro Real Estate AG. ESTAVIS AG is a Germany-based holding company active in the real estate sector. The Company business operations comprise domestic properties, focusing mainly on commercially attractive locations in Germany. Its activities include acquisition, modernization and sale of residential properties. The Company business model is particularly based on residential property. ESTAVIS AG's operations are divided into two segments: Trade, which comprises buying and selling of residential properties and individual apartments, especially retailing of apartments to owner occupiers and investor within the framework or retail privatizations of housing portfolios; and Portfolio, in which the Company takes advantage of its acquisition network to identify housing portfolios with high value-added potential, and exploits its management know-how to raise potential and to ensure cash-flows from the management of the acquired portfolios. As of December 31, 2011, the Company operated 42 subsidiaries.
